Counter Space Saver

Unlike countertop models that take up valuable counter space, built in microwaves are hidden out of sight for a sleek look that helps you maximize your kitchen's arrangement. You can incorporate an appliance into cabinets or even put it inside an appliance garage, or even recess the appliance into your wall to create a custom design that seamlessly blends into the kitchen decor.

This option saves space by allowing you to hide the microwave behind cabinet doors. It also gives an unobtrusive design. Many microwaves come with a trim kit that allows you to fill in any gaps to create a seamless, custom installation. This option is expensive and built in microwaves With trim kits will require additional construction. It's crucial to take into account your budget.

You can also install the microwave under the counter in your kitchen or on your island. It's the ideal solution for those with little counter space. Integrated Design

Installing an integrated microwave as part of your kitchen renovation can allow you to make use of valuable countertop space, without being compromising the function. Choose the model that seamlessly blends into cabinetry or the wall for a sleek, seamless appearance. It is also easier to clean the appliance in the event that it is not visible.

Installation options for microwaves range from constructing cabinets around it to integrating it into an island or wall. Many manufacturers have an accessory kit designed to fill in any gaps and match the microwave to create a custom appearance.

If you want to make your kitchen less visible look into hiding the appliance behind an open cabinet door that can be closed and opened by pressing a button for easy access. This style is often paired up with a wall-mounted oven to create an efficient and convenient cooking station.

A central food preparation area can be created by placing the microwave near other appliances such as dishwasher or refrigerator. This means that you can easily move dishes around while you are working or removing food from the refrigerator to cook.

If you're planning on putting the combination microwave oven built-in over the refrigerator or oven, it's important to plan ahead with the layout of your cabinet and ensure that there is adequate ventilation. You'll also need to be aware that the microwave will be higher, which means it might be more difficult to reach.

When you are choosing a new microwave with built-in features you'll need to determine the level of power you'd like it to be. The majority of models are between 800 to 1,200 watts with higher wattage options heating more quickly and evenly. If you plan to use the appliance often select a higher power setting so that it is ready to go whenever you require it.
